Hi everyone,
I'm looking at getting a new ABS pump amongst other things for my TDI, the vw parts guy has given me a part number that seems almost right to my part
They have said the right ABS pump would be 1K0 614 517 HBEF
However my pump seems to have the part number
1K0 614 517 H
It's my understanding that the first block is chassis code, second is the part itself and the last block is random?
Then the letters at the end are the revision of said part?
VW direct want the best part of £650 for a new pump when the older revision can be found on the likes of ebay for a fraction of that.
My question is, what should I do in regards to revision numbers?
Thanks! Sorry for the ramble!
JD
-
according to ETKA version H is the only one for your car no other model stated
ignore the BEF its not that important

its vw's own parts program
available in a useful form here
http://www.partscats.info/volkswagen/en/?i=cat_vag_models&brand=vw
you can get full etka from other forums with updates every month to keep it going or some people keep there clock date on 1 day to keep it working but you never get updates this way
used to be available also in ebay but vw cracked down on sales of it as its copyrighted (yawn)
the 3 digits at the end are usually called the paint code and are sometimes important, i can't find what bef means apart from possibly an engine code, vw don't mix part numbers so as yours ends in H this is all that matters, H is the one for your car but only according to etka, other ones will probably fit but have have extra functions that you may not need or have wired in so may cause errors if a H isn't used

Just so your clear H and HBEF are exactly the same part so there is no other part number on one ending in H, the bef part is mostly only available to see on etka and probably won't ever be printed on the label on the item.
